The money that he owns is the money that he sends in advance. In addition, in just Sedaka, there are actually distinct levels of providing. The Rosh states that from the Parasha that talks about what to provide, it says gold, silver and brass (or copper). He says this refers to distinct amounts of Sedaka. When someone is nutritious and wealthy, and all the things's heading very well and he presents Sedaka, not due to the fact he's scared, or because he demands something, then It can be gold . He’s offering Sedaka to offer Sedaka. When an individual is Unwell or has some challenge, it's also good, but it really drops to silver. And when anyone is basically in dire straits and he's dying, and he gives it away, then it drops to copper. They're all good, but you will find various amounts. Rav Yissachar Dov of Belz experienced an in depth university student, who was very wealthy, and reported he was intending to leave all his income for right after he dies. Comparable to the Tale of your will, he said he’d give everything to every one of the Mosdot after this death, mainly because, as he reported, “ Assuming that I'm right here, I don't desire to be on the giver listing.” The Rebbe replied with a mashal: There was a man who borrowed a big sum of money, let’s say $100,000, from his daily bitachon Good friend. He was purported to give it again at a particular time, but the time handed, and he saved pushing it off. Then, one day The person that owed The cash was traveling With all the man that he borrowed the money from, and suddenly a group of robbers surrounded them and held them up for The cash. At that instant, The person that owed the money explained to his Buddy , “I decided to pay you back again now.” Needless to say! As you’re going to shed the money in any case, so I would likewise fork out you back again now in the event the thieves are listed here indicating, ‘Your money, or your life.’ The Rebbe claimed explained to him it absolutely was the same matter when somebody waits until finally he is nearly dying to offer absent his dollars. Very well, very pleasant. It's your cash, or your daily life. It's going to be divided from you anyway. Enough time to provide money is when the person has no pressure and just gives it to provide. Which is the very best degree, that's the degree which is termed zahav/gold .
